How they compare

Russian Federation currently reports 82.09 million kg against 61.49 million kg in United Kingdom of Great Britain and Northern Ireland, a difference of 20.60 million kg.

That makes Russian Federation's figure about 1.3 times United Kingdom of Great Britain and Northern Ireland's.

The two have swapped places 2 times across 32 shared years of data; in 1992 it was Russian Federation ahead.

Russian Federation ranks 6th and United Kingdom of Great Britain and Northern Ireland ranks 8th of 180 countries.

Across the 4 decades both report, Russian Federation averaged higher in 3 and United Kingdom of Great Britain and Northern Ireland in 1.

The Livestock Manure domain of FAOSTAT contains estimates of nitrogen (N) inputs to agricultural soils from livestock manure. Data on the N losses to air and water are also disseminated. These estimates are compiled using official FAOSTAT statistics of animal stocks and by applying the internationally approved Guidelines of the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C). Data are available by country, with global coverage and updated annually.The following elements are disseminated: 1) Stocks; 2) Amount excreted in manure (N content); 3) Manure left on pasture (N content); 4) Manure left on pasture that volatilises (N content); 5) Manure left on pasture that leaches (N content); 6) Manure treated (N content); 7) Losses from manure treated (N content); 8) Manure applied to soils (N content); 9) Manure applied to soils that volatilises (N content); 10) Manure applied to soils that leaches (N content).
